首页 > 代码库 > js与jQuery
js与jQuery
在做网站搜索时,我们往往会想到一种很人性化的一点,就是显示提示文字,一般这种效果很多见的,通俗的讲就是鼠标不放上的时候,显示一个“请输入文字”,鼠标放上去的时候,这个文字消失,用js的理解的话,就是鼠标获得焦点的时候更换input的value值,好了,这种效果的代码写法有很多种,大家先看代码:
方法一:一行js代码搞定
<input type="text" name="s" value="提示文字" onfocus="if (value =http://www.mamicode.com/=‘提示文字‘){value =http://www.mamicode.com/‘‘}" onblur="if (value =http://www.mamicode.com/=‘‘){value=http://www.mamicode.com/‘提示文字‘}" />
方法二:一段简单的jquery搞定 先上html的form的代码
<form action="" method="post">
<input type="text" name="keyword" id="keyword" value="请输入关键词!"/>
<input type="submit" name="submit" value="提交"/>
</form>
再是jquery的代码:
$(document).ready(function() {
//搜索框
$(‘#keyword‘).focus(function() {
if($(this).val() == ‘请输入关键词!‘) {
$(this).val("");
}
});
$(‘#keyword‘).blur(function(){
if($(this).val() == "") {
$(this).val(‘请输入关键词!‘);
}
});
});
转载自:http://www.9958.pw/post/js_search_input_title
js与jQuery
声明:以上内容来自用户投稿及互联网公开渠道收集整理发布,本网站不拥有所有权,未作人工编辑处理,也不承担相关法律责任,若内容有误或涉及侵权可进行投诉: 投诉/举报 工作人员会在5个工作日内联系你,一经查实,本站将立刻删除涉嫌侵权内容。